China successfully sent a new group of low Earth orbit satellites from the Wenchang Space Launch Site in the southern Province of Hainan on Tuesday.

The satellite group, the third of its kind that will constitute an internet constellation, was launched at 4:10 a.m. aboard a Long March-5B carrier rocket with a Yuanzheng-2 (Expedition-2) upper stage atop the rocket. The satellites entered the preset orbit successfully.

The launch marked the 573rd mission of the Long March series carrier rockets.
